Psychotherapy has been shown to improve emotional and psychological well-being and is linked with positive changes in the brain and body. The benefits also include fewer sick days, less disability, fewer medical problems, and increased work satisfaction. In summary, the goal of psychotherapy is to facilitate positive change in clients seeking better emotional and social functioning to improve their feelings of satisfaction and the overall quality of their lives. Psychotherapy helps clients live happier, healthier, and more productive lives.

Fowlerville is located in Livingston County, Michigan. It has a land area of 2.34 square miles and a water area of 0.03 square miles.  The population of Fowlerville is 2,895 people with 1,163 households and a median annual income of $42,325. .

Mental health treatment and therapy in Fowlerville is sometimes a struggle to afford for families and individuals without proper insurance coverage. Finances for many in Fowlerville are not able to cover long term weekly counseling sessions without a budgetary plan in place. The good news is that therapists are often willing to work with you if accessibility is an issue. Low cost therapy and sliding scales are just some of the options that therapists can offer. Insurance may cover your sessions as well. Talk to your counselor to learn more. Low cost counseling and affordable therapy are also sometimes offered by listed city and university level clinics, check with your local Fowlerville public health department.
